# InkLedger Environments

InkLedger, our PDF invoice renderer, runs in three environments: dev, staging, and production. Each environment has its own font cache, template bucket, and render queue. New team members should verify staging parity before promoting any template change. Please read each setting carefully before editing anything. The staging environment currently uses the following configuration values.

deployment values, yadup-tajof:
oliath:
  log_level: debug
  metrics_host: metrics.oliath.zemvarlabs.internal
  pool_size: 4

### Changed defaults — BranchSweep v3.2

BranchSweep, our stale-branch cleanup bot, now waits 60 days (previously 30) before flagging a branch, and it opens a notification issue instead of deleting silently. Protected-branch patterns are matched case-insensitively as of this release, which closed several near-miss reports. Anyone maintaining this later should know the bot now starts with these default configuration values.

deployment values, hadug-yahif:
fraiel:
  pin: 3533
  tenant: caswyn
  seal: seal_cd807953
  metrics_host: metrics.fraiel.novaccloud.internal
  standby_team: zorox
  escalation: istox-istath
  nonce: 46954f

Handover: Brindlecast websocket reconnects

Hey — picking this up from me means inheriting the reconnect bug. Short version: Brindlecast's client backs off correctly, but the server drops session state after 90 seconds, so reconnects past that look like fresh logins. I patched the session keeper to hold state longer; it's behind a flag. Everything hinges on the keeper's settings, which are currently these.

config for bahop-baduf:
[kasion]
team = lamath
access_code = ac_d807e5
host = kasion.paliqcloud.corp
port = 4000
owner = julix.tamvan
peer = frair.qorvelsoft.local

If the Larkspan load balancer starts flagging backends as unhealthy, don't panic — first check whether it's the /healthz probe timing out rather than the app itself. The probe hits each node every 10s with a 3s timeout; slow disk on the Pinebarrow nodes is the usual culprit. To query probe history directly, call the Ridgeline telemetry service, which authenticates with the key shown below.

gateway credential: vxb3-o9a